Numerical simulation of bioconvection radiative flow of Williamson nanofluid past a vertical stretching cylinder with activation energy and swimming microorganisms

The research focuses on the rheological characteristics of Williamson nanofluid bioconvection flow past a stretching cylinder embedded in Darcy-Forchheimer medium.
